Spacious pitches, scenic Yorkshire surroundings, proximity to Leeds and a pint in Emmerdale’s Woolpack pub… These all await you at Esholt Sports and Leisure Club, a family-friendly site set in the village that was formerly used as the location for the TV soap. It's surrounded by scenic countryside in the Yorkshire village of Esholt, 20 minutes' drive from Bradford and 35 minutes from Leeds. Esholt found fame as the original setting of Emmerdale: fans of the show will probably recognise several other village locations while here. (And whether you're a fan or not, a pint at the Woolpack is probably a top idea…) Esholt Sports and Leisure Club has a clubhouse and a well-stocked bar. Amenities for guests include toilets, showers and a chemical disposal point. Esholt is well placed for visiting many Yorkshire attractions, such as the museums of Leeds and Bradford, the UNESCO World Heritage Site of Saltaire and the Yorkshire Dales National Park.

Local attractions

As it's Yorkshire, walks among spectacular scenery are all around: make for the Yorkshire Dales National Park 10 miles away to access many miles of trails, as well traditional villages and old market towns. Nearby, Esholt Woods (10 minutes' drive) and the Leeds Liverpool Canal make great local walking, cycling and mountain-biking destinations. For towns and shopping, Otley, Ilkley and Skipton are all nearby: Otley (20 minutes) is a Walkers Are Welcome town and has a number of walking trails that start and end in the town; Ilkley (20 minutes) has a toy museum and walks onto Ilkley Moor to see the Cow and Calf rock formation, and Skipton (35 minutes) is where you'll find the Embsay & Bolton Abbey Steam Railway and barge trips on the Leeds-Liverpool Canal. Four miles away is the famed village of Saltaire (10 minutes), a UNESCO World Heritage Site where you can visit Salts Mill with several galleries and exhibitions including works by the artist David Hockney, who grew up in Bradford. There's an 11-day festival in the town every September and the Saltaire Arts Trail arts festival runs every May. The nightlife, shopping, restaurants and museums of Bradford and Leeds are a 20-minute drive and a 40-minute drive respectively. Direct train connections to Leeds, Bradford, Ilkley and Skipton can be accessed in Guiseley (10 minutes), Baildon (five minutes) and Shipley (five minutes).
